Repository and contributing This code is developed as part of the Carbon Language project. The project is open-source and was started by Google, following in the footsteps of previous Beyond the features of the language itself, the Carbon team drew attention to the development process that will shape Carbons future. Language. Designed & Engineered in Germany. Carbon Language: an experimental successor to C++ | Carbon Carbon Design System (GitHub) @carbon/react. Carbon Language's main repository: documents, design, implementation, and related tools. Carbon Programming languages are constantly improving and developing, and have been replaced in recent years with models that are even easier to use. 4. Code quality results for carbon-language/carbon-lang repo on GitHub. GitHub A Run the following commands from an appropriate folder. GitHub - carbon-language/carbon-lang: Carbon To join the design discussion, join ourour GitHub Carbon, or Carbon-Lang, is an experimental, general-purpose programming language. GitHub - deskoh/react-carbon-storybook carbon-lang/goals.md at trunk carbon-language/carbon Carbon will mainly focus on code that will be easy to write and read. Building the Future of Smartphone and Personal Electronics. How to install Carbon Language on Ubuntu 22.04 Raw carbon-install.md How to install carbon language on Ubuntu 22.04 Make sure you have basic tools sudo apt update && sudo apt -y install build-essential git curl gdb make cmake ninja-build meson Install Go GitHub # Many Clang/LLVM releases aren't built with options we rely on. Everything is then automatically mirrored into a dedicated repository. $ git clone @carbon/react Storybook. Carbon is specifically what Carruth called a successor language, which is built atop of an already existing ecosystem, C++ in this case. GitHub $ git clone https://github.com/carbon-language/carbon-lang$ cd carbon-lang. Tutorials To watch for major release announcements, subscribe toour Carbon release post on GitHuband star carbon-lang. July 25, 2022 The introduction of Googles Carbon Language Project last week is prompting much discussion in the C++ community, including input from C++ inventor Bjarne Stroustrup. git clone https://github.com/carbon-language/carbon-lang cd carbon-lang using carbon Carbon is a language that, luckily, feels a lot like both C and C++. The problem with Google is their graveyard of technologies and attempts to make better languages approach and leave them afte the first problem. Carbon, the latest programming language to be built within Google, was unveiled today as an experimental successor to C++. GitHub Gist: instantly share code, notes, and snippets. Introduction to Carbon language. and related tools are kept at GitHub under the Apache-2.0 license with LLVM (Low-Level Virtual Machine) Exception. Language Install dependencies and execute bazelisk to install compile carbon sudo apt install libunwind-14-dev zlib1g-dev libllvm14 libc++-14-dev export CC=clang # if you don't define this, it will try with Carbon Code that is easy to write, read and understand. It is designed around interoperability with C++ as well as large-scale adoption and github.com-carbon-language-carbon-lang_-_2022-07-22_10-36-29 Carbon - A simple PHP API extension for DateTime. Introduction The Carbon class is inherited from the PHP DateTime class. GitHub - bsmr/carbon-language---carbon-lang: Carbon Introduction to Carbon language. Carbon carbon-lang Public. Report this post During #hack days at Spotify R&D, we can try out technologies which are new to us and play with these technologies the business does not dictate what to do and the most important outcome is your own learning.Last week, I hacked with Tigran Hakobyan on #GoogleCarbon. Carbon Create-React-App Tutorial. Google takes on C++ technical debt with new successor language: 2. 1.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. Carbon GitHub Carbon is committed to a welcoming and inclusive environment where everyone cancontribute. They will clone and download the Carbon language code locally. This video covers how the IBM Design Language is applied to Carbon, how Carbon interacts with domain level guidance, and what it means to be an open source design system. Carbon Carbon Language's main repository: documents, design, implementation, and related tools. GitHub1s is an open source project, which is not officially provided by GitHub. GitHub Gist: instantly share code, notes, and Frustrated by the slow evolution of the C++, Google engineers have launched a new experimental open source programming language, called Carbon, as a possible successor to the venerable but aging C++. #Carbon is meant to be a successor of #cplusplus / #cpp (similar to Kotlin Introduction to Carbon language GitHub - Gist Carbon is an experiment to explore a possible, distant future for the C++ programming language designed around a specific set of goals, priorities, and use cases. Google engineers believe there is a gap among programming languages for a successor to C++ (slide from C++ North) During #hack days at Spotify R&D, we can try out technologies which are new to us and play with these technologies the business does not dictate what to do Safety and testing mechanisms. Google believes the best option for avoiding inheriting C or C++s problems is to build a new language that uses modern GitHub - carbon-language/plrg-website: Home of the PL GitHub1s Carbon Design System (GitHub) @carbon/react. @carbon/react Storybook: GitHub. carbon-language has 2 repositories available. Follow their code on GitHub. Goals of Carbon Fast and scalable development. Build and run the explorer. Install Carbon language on Arch Linux GitHub - Gist (NOTE: Carbon Language is experimental; see README) language See more Performance Critical Software. Carbon (programming language) - Wikipedia GitHub Gist: instantly share code, notes, and snippets. Introduction to Carbon language. carbon-language GitHub However, it is struggling to improve and meet developers needs, as outlined above, in no small part due to accumulating decades of technical debt. How to install Carbon Language on Ubuntu 22.04 GitHub - Gist Carbon Language GitHub - carbon-language/vim-carbon-lang: Vim plugin , C++ in this case, which is built atop of an already existing ecosystem, C++ this! Repository: documents, design, implementation, and related tools are kept at GitHub the... Is then automatically mirrored into a dedicated repository with Google is their of... Of an already existing ecosystem, C++ in this case will clone and download the Carbon language project at under! Successor to C++ /a > carbon-lang Public well as large-scale adoption and a! Cause unexpected behavior p=cf394060e6e32050JmltdHM9MTY2NzI2MDgwMCZpZ3VpZD0wNGFlZWU1Yy0zMzgwLTZjZjMtMjA0Zi1mYzBjMzIxYzZkZTAmaW5zaWQ9NTI1Ng & ptn=3 & hsh=3 & fclid=0a4af0cd-4cf5-6fd1-38c4-e29d4d406eba & u=a1aHR0cHM6Ly9naXRodWIuY29tL2NhcmJvbi1sYW5ndWFnZS92aW0tY2FyYm9uLWxhbmc & ''... Instantly share code, notes, and snippets class is inherited from the DateTime! & p=cf394060e6e32050JmltdHM9MTY2NzI2MDgwMCZpZ3VpZD0wNGFlZWU1Yy0zMzgwLTZjZjMtMjA0Zi1mYzBjMzIxYzZkZTAmaW5zaWQ9NTI1Ng & ptn=3 & hsh=3 & fclid=0a4af0cd-4cf5-6fd1-38c4-e29d4d406eba & u=a1aHR0cHM6Ly9naXRodWIuY29tL2NhcmJvbi1sYW5ndWFnZS92aW0tY2FyYm9uLWxhbmc & ntb=1 '' > GitHub - carbon-language/vim-carbon-lang Vim! > Carbon < /a > carbon-lang Public them afte the first problem this case: instantly code! Officially provided by GitHub > GitHub - carbon-language/vim-carbon-lang: Vim plugin < /a > carbon-lang Public, so this... Apache-2.0 license with LLVM ( Low-Level Virtual Machine ) Exception of the Carbon language 's main repository: documents design. Successor language, which is built atop of an already existing ecosystem, C++ in this case code. Dedicated repository then automatically mirrored into a dedicated repository contributing this code developed! Share code, notes, and snippets Carbon is specifically what Carruth called a successor,! Href= '' https: //www.bing.com/ck/a unveiled today as an experimental successor to C++ branch names, creating... Repository: documents, design, implementation, and snippets they will clone and download carbon language github Carbon class inherited... Is an open source project, which is built atop of an already ecosystem... Unveiled today as an experimental successor to C++ share code, notes, snippets! At GitHub under the Apache-2.0 license with LLVM ( Low-Level Virtual Machine ) Exception download the language! The problem with Google is their graveyard of technologies and attempts to make better languages approach leave! An experimental successor to C++ which is built atop of an already existing ecosystem, in. Apache-2.0 license with LLVM ( Low-Level Virtual Machine ) Exception Gist: instantly code... The latest programming language to be built within Google, was unveiled today as an successor... Clone and download the Carbon class is inherited from the PHP DateTime class programming language to be built Google... Around interoperability with C++ as well as large-scale adoption and < a href= '' https: //www.bing.com/ck/a as... Adoption and < a href= '' https: //www.bing.com/ck/a a href= '' https: //www.bing.com/ck/a & fclid=0a4af0cd-4cf5-6fd1-38c4-e29d4d406eba & &. Under the Apache-2.0 license with LLVM ( Low-Level Virtual Machine ) carbon language github,! With C++ as well as large-scale adoption and < a href= '' https:?! This case unveiled today as an experimental successor to C++ ) Exception,! Design, implementation, and snippets by GitHub and download the Carbon 's! Is inherited from the PHP DateTime class many Git commands accept both tag and branch names so... Unexpected behavior implementation, and related tools are kept at GitHub under the Apache-2.0 license with LLVM ( Virtual..., notes, and snippets branch may cause unexpected behavior notes, snippets. Of the Carbon language project and attempts to make better languages approach and leave them the. Graveyard of technologies and attempts to make better languages approach and leave them afte the problem... C++ as well as large-scale adoption and < a href= '' https: //www.bing.com/ck/a the first problem,... Apache-2.0 license with LLVM ( Low-Level Virtual Machine ) Exception Carbon class is inherited from PHP... Technologies and attempts to make better languages approach and leave them afte the problem... 'S main repository: documents, design, implementation, and related tools and related tools inherited the! Github1S is an open source project, which is built atop of an existing! & u=a1aHR0cHM6Ly9naXRodWIuY29tL2NhcmJvbi1sYW5ndWFnZS92aW0tY2FyYm9uLWxhbmc & ntb=1 '' > GitHub - carbon-language/vim-carbon-lang: Vim plugin < /a > carbon-lang.! In this case PHP DateTime class & ntb=1 '' > Carbon < /a > Public... '' https: //www.bing.com/ck/a fclid=04aeee5c-3380-6cf3-204f-fc0c321c6de0 & u=a1aHR0cHM6Ly9iZXR0ZXJwcm9ncmFtbWluZy5wdWIvd2h5LWdvb2dsZS1yZWxlYXNlZC1jYXJib24tZDM1MzBkNzE1YWNi & ntb=1 '' > Carbon < /a > carbon-lang.. This code is developed as part of the Carbon language project a successor language, which is not provided! Then automatically mirrored into a dedicated repository /a > carbon-lang Public the first.. Href= '' https: //www.bing.com/ck/a plugin < /a > carbon-lang Public implementation, and snippets it designed. & & p=530f54a0f7982c21JmltdHM9MTY2NzI2MDgwMCZpZ3VpZD0wYTRhZjBjZC00Y2Y1LTZmZDEtMzhjNC1lMjlkNGQ0MDZlYmEmaW5zaWQ9NTIwOQ & ptn=3 & hsh=3 & fclid=04aeee5c-3380-6cf3-204f-fc0c321c6de0 & u=a1aHR0cHM6Ly9iZXR0ZXJwcm9ncmFtbWluZy5wdWIvd2h5LWdvb2dsZS1yZWxlYXNlZC1jYXJib24tZDM1MzBkNzE1YWNi & ntb=1 >. And < a href= '' https: //www.bing.com/ck/a > GitHub - carbon-language/vim-carbon-lang: Vim plugin < /a carbon-lang! Href= '' https: //www.bing.com/ck/a their graveyard of technologies and attempts to make better languages and... Branch may cause unexpected behavior large-scale adoption and < a href= '' https: //www.bing.com/ck/a officially. Related tools Google, was unveiled today as an experimental successor to C++ open source project which! & & p=530f54a0f7982c21JmltdHM9MTY2NzI2MDgwMCZpZ3VpZD0wYTRhZjBjZC00Y2Y1LTZmZDEtMzhjNC1lMjlkNGQ0MDZlYmEmaW5zaWQ9NTIwOQ & ptn=3 & hsh=3 & fclid=04aeee5c-3380-6cf3-204f-fc0c321c6de0 & u=a1aHR0cHM6Ly9iZXR0ZXJwcm9ncmFtbWluZy5wdWIvd2h5LWdvb2dsZS1yZWxlYXNlZC1jYXJib24tZDM1MzBkNzE1YWNi & ntb=1 '' > Carbon < >. Of the Carbon class is inherited from the PHP DateTime class programming language to be within. P=530F54A0F7982C21Jmltdhm9Mty2Nzi2Mdgwmczpz3Vpzd0Wytrhzjbjzc00Y2Y1Ltzmzdetmzhjnc1Lmjlkngq0Mdzlymemaw5Zawq9Ntiwoq & ptn=3 & hsh=3 & fclid=04aeee5c-3380-6cf3-204f-fc0c321c6de0 & u=a1aHR0cHM6Ly9iZXR0ZXJwcm9ncmFtbWluZy5wdWIvd2h5LWdvb2dsZS1yZWxlYXNlZC1jYXJib24tZDM1MzBkNzE1YWNi & ntb=1 '' > GitHub carbon-language/vim-carbon-lang! Problem with Google is their graveyard of technologies and attempts to make better carbon language github and. To C++ class is inherited from the PHP DateTime class built atop of already... Is inherited from the PHP DateTime class - carbon-language/vim-carbon-lang: Vim plugin < /a > carbon-lang Public branch cause. Carbon-Lang Public and branch names, so creating this branch may cause unexpected behavior documents... Was unveiled today as an experimental successor to C++ C++ in this.... Of an already existing ecosystem, C++ in this case instantly share code, notes, and tools. The first problem clone and download the Carbon language project fclid=04aeee5c-3380-6cf3-204f-fc0c321c6de0 & u=a1aHR0cHM6Ly9iZXR0ZXJwcm9ncmFtbWluZy5wdWIvd2h5LWdvb2dsZS1yZWxlYXNlZC1jYXJib24tZDM1MzBkNzE1YWNi & ntb=1 '' > -..., implementation, and related tools are kept at GitHub under the Apache-2.0 license with (! Is inherited from the PHP DateTime class as large-scale adoption and < href=! With C++ as well as large-scale adoption and < a href= '' https: //www.bing.com/ck/a ecosystem, C++ in case. Interoperability with C++ as well as large-scale adoption and < a href= '' https: //www.bing.com/ck/a a successor,. Ntb=1 '' > GitHub - carbon-language/vim-carbon-lang: Vim plugin < /a > carbon-lang Public an experimental to. And download the Carbon language 's main repository: documents, design, implementation and... Language project be built within Google, was unveiled today as an experimental to! The latest programming language to be built within Google, was unveiled today as an successor. & fclid=0a4af0cd-4cf5-6fd1-38c4-e29d4d406eba & u=a1aHR0cHM6Ly9naXRodWIuY29tL2NhcmJvbi1sYW5ndWFnZS92aW0tY2FyYm9uLWxhbmc & ntb=1 '' > GitHub - carbon-language/vim-carbon-lang: Vim plugin < /a > Public! Called a successor language, which is not officially provided by GitHub large-scale adoption and < a ''! P=530F54A0F7982C21Jmltdhm9Mty2Nzi2Mdgwmczpz3Vpzd0Wytrhzjbjzc00Y2Y1Ltzmzdetmzhjnc1Lmjlkngq0Mdzlymemaw5Zawq9Ntiwoq & ptn=3 & hsh=3 & fclid=0a4af0cd-4cf5-6fd1-38c4-e29d4d406eba & u=a1aHR0cHM6Ly9naXRodWIuY29tL2NhcmJvbi1sYW5ndWFnZS92aW0tY2FyYm9uLWxhbmc & ntb=1 '' > Carbon < /a carbon-lang... Of the Carbon class is inherited from the PHP DateTime class was unveiled today as an experimental successor C++. < /a > carbon-lang Public and branch names, so creating this branch may cause unexpected behavior u=a1aHR0cHM6Ly9iZXR0ZXJwcm9ncmFtbWluZy5wdWIvd2h5LWdvb2dsZS1yZWxlYXNlZC1jYXJib24tZDM1MzBkNzE1YWNi... Documents, design, implementation, and snippets Gist: instantly share code,,. Vim plugin < /a > carbon-lang Public both tag and branch names, so creating branch... Implementation, and snippets the PHP DateTime class as part of the Carbon language 's main repository:,. The PHP DateTime class, which is built atop of an already existing ecosystem, in! And related tools are kept at GitHub under the Apache-2.0 license with LLVM ( Low-Level Virtual Machine ).... Design, implementation, and snippets, notes, and snippets their graveyard of and! Plugin < /a > carbon-lang Public as an experimental successor to C++ and names! Download the Carbon class is inherited from the PHP DateTime class, latest., so creating this branch may cause unexpected behavior Apache-2.0 license with LLVM Low-Level... And attempts to make better languages approach and leave them afte the first problem main repository:,! Repository: documents, design, implementation, and snippets implementation, and related tools built atop an. As large-scale adoption and < a href= '' https: //www.bing.com/ck/a implementation, related. Problem with Google is their graveyard of technologies and attempts to make better languages approach and them! Is specifically what Carruth called a successor language, which is not officially provided by GitHub Apache-2.0 with. Is inherited from the PHP DateTime class p=cf394060e6e32050JmltdHM9MTY2NzI2MDgwMCZpZ3VpZD0wNGFlZWU1Yy0zMzgwLTZjZjMtMjA0Zi1mYzBjMzIxYzZkZTAmaW5zaWQ9NTI1Ng & ptn=3 & hsh=3 & fclid=04aeee5c-3380-6cf3-204f-fc0c321c6de0 & u=a1aHR0cHM6Ly9iZXR0ZXJwcm9ncmFtbWluZy5wdWIvd2h5LWdvb2dsZS1yZWxlYXNlZC1jYXJib24tZDM1MzBkNzE1YWNi & ntb=1 >... Is their graveyard of technologies and attempts to make better languages approach and them... Carbon is specifically what Carruth called a successor language, which is not provided... Kept at GitHub under the Apache-2.0 license with LLVM ( Low-Level Virtual ). Carbon is specifically what Carruth called a successor language, which is atop! Class is inherited from the PHP DateTime class & p=cf394060e6e32050JmltdHM9MTY2NzI2MDgwMCZpZ3VpZD0wNGFlZWU1Yy0zMzgwLTZjZjMtMjA0Zi1mYzBjMzIxYzZkZTAmaW5zaWQ9NTI1Ng & ptn=3 & &! Share code, notes, and snippets Virtual Machine ) Exception successor language, which is built atop of already! Within Google, was unveiled today as an experimental successor to C++ of already! Machine ) Exception Virtual Machine ) Exception u=a1aHR0cHM6Ly9iZXR0ZXJwcm9ncmFtbWluZy5wdWIvd2h5LWdvb2dsZS1yZWxlYXNlZC1jYXJib24tZDM1MzBkNzE1YWNi & ntb=1 '' > Carbon < /a > carbon-lang Public implementation and. Fclid=0A4Af0Cd-4Cf5-6Fd1-38C4-E29D4D406Eba & u=a1aHR0cHM6Ly9naXRodWIuY29tL2NhcmJvbi1sYW5ndWFnZS92aW0tY2FyYm9uLWxhbmc & ntb=1 '' > GitHub - carbon-language/vim-carbon-lang: Vim plugin /a... Officially provided by GitHub within Google, was unveiled today as an experimental successor to C++ leave them the! Vim plugin < /a > carbon-lang Public branch may cause unexpected behavior and < a href= '':.
Program Synopsis Example, Can You Get Leather From Villagers, Nokia Bl-4ul Original Battery, Sicilienne Op 78 Piano Sheet Music, How To Find Data For Dissertation,